Minimax estimation of location parameters for certain spherically symmetric distributions
Families of minimax estimators are found for the location parameters of a p-variate distribution of the form , where G(·) is a known c.d.f. on (0, [infinity]), p >= 3 and the loss is sum of squared errors. The estimators are of the form (1 - ar(X'X)/E0(1/X'X)X'X)X where 0 <= a <= 2, r(X'X) is nondecreasing, and r(X'X)/X'X is nonincreasing. Generalized Bayes minimax estimators are found for certain G(·)'s.
